| Derek Lofland Fantasy Football Maniax | “I was very unimpressed with Johnson's 7th overall ranking. He did finish with 112 receptions for 1,598 yards, but he had only four receiving touchdowns. There were too many games where he did not play like a WR1 for my liking.” | “Fitzgerald had horrible quarterback play and was the 42nd ranked fantasy receiver and the second ranked WR on his team, as he finished with 71 receptions for 798 yards and four touchdowns. That should change with Carson Palmer throwing him the ball in 2013.” |
